ES8156
es8156 平台允许您的 ESPHome 设备使用 ES8156 低功耗单声道音频编解码器。
这允许通过扬声器或媒体播放器从各种来源通过微控制器播放音频。
配置中需要 I²C 总线,因为这是与 ES8156 通信的方式。
# 示例配置条目audio_dac: - platform: es8156此平台支持所有 Audio DAC 自动化。
ESP32 S3 Box 3 Lite:
audio_dac: - platform: es8156 id: es8156_dac
i2s_audio: - id: i2s_output i2s_lrclk_pin: GPIO47 i2s_bclk_pin: GPIO17 i2s_mclk_pin: GPIO2
speaker: - platform: i2s_audio i2s_audio_id: i2s_output id: speaker_id i2s_dout_pin: GPIO15 dac_type: external sample_rate: 16000 bits_per_sample: 16bit channel: stereo audio_dac: es8156_dac
switch: - platform: gpio name: "扬声器启用" pin: GPIO46 restore_mode: RESTORE_DEFAULT_ON